Expansion bolt
Expansion bolts are mechanical parts used for fastening and connection, consisting of components such as screws, expansion tubes, nuts, and washers.
Its working principle is as follows: Place the expansion bolt into a pre-drilled hole. By tightening the nut, the screw is pulled outward, causing the expansion tube to expand. This generates friction and extrusion force between the hole wall and the expansion tube, firmly fixing the object to the base body. Expansion bolts have the characteristics of easy installation, firm connection, and relatively easy disassembly. They are suitable for various base materials, such as concrete and brick walls, and are often used in fields like building decoration, furniture installation, and pipeline fixing, meeting the fastening requirements in different scenarios.
